UN sees chance for global ban on cluster bombs
Saturday, 17 May 2008
 

Views : 19    

Favoured : None

have caused more than 13,000 confirmed injuries and deaths around the world, the vast majority of them in Laos, Vietnam, Afghanistan, Iraq and Lebanon. The so-called Oslo process against the bombs began three years ago and is modeled on the campaign
